JetBlue’s Gives You Four Inches, But…

March 25, 2008

JetBlue has revealed that they will be adding extra-legroom rows to their flights to accommodate taller passengers. The seats will add four inches (from 34” to 38”) and be available for approximately $40RT.
If you’re a taller fellow like myself then this is great news. For flights over a couple hours I would gladly pay a […]
